Yann,

If your problem is caused by the display-size issue (which occurs only if
the ZRLE encoding is being used) then you may well see it silently drop,
because by the time the disconnection occurs, the connection will have
reached a state where a silent connection closure is a reasonable thing to
do.  Ideally, a (useful) error message should be printed - this is something
that we'll be looking to add in an upcoming release.
